The plan was to simply reattach my sway bar disco style using 7/8" celvis pins. Easy. But it quickly got more complicated. Removing the old pins took some work.. Until we realized that cutting the bolt to about a 1/2" length and backing it out with a ball joint puller was way easier. So then I had to reattach the sway bar brackets. I guess I grabbed the wrong bolt because it snapped the weld nut inside the frame rail clean off. So I pulled bumper so I could get a hold of said nut, only to discover the steering box is in the way. So out came the cutting wheel again... At this point I was 4 hours in and decided that I'd deal with it later... Pic one is where old sway bar end link bolt was.
